Password Recovery Cisco 2940 Switch Failed

Hi,

Quick question regarding the password recovery procedure outlined on this page:

http://www.cisco.com/en/US/products/hw/switches/ps628/products_password_recovery09186a0080094184.shtml

Have tired this several times without success. I get to the portion where I need to enter terminal configuration mode and every time I get "authentication failed" Seems like I'm stuck because I need this password to be reset to bring the switch back to factory defaults.

I figured out what I was doing wrong. I'm just now getting into cisco switches, so I'm sure it was a noob mistake. In the password recovery procedure they have you rename the config file, then rename it back. Well, for some reason if I tried entering conf t mode after renaming the config file back, I got "auth failed."

So I learned that if you just rename the config file, then wr mem, it works fine.
